He has Broadway in his background
Slater received a Tony nomination for playing the title character in the Broadway musical version of SpongeBob SquarePants, which premiered in December 2017 and ran through September 2018. He and his actor friend Nick Blaemir also wrote the show Edge of the World. ‘, the soundtrack of which was released as a concept album in 2021. (This is not to be confused with the 2021 Movie Edge of the World starring Jonathan Rhys Meyers and Dominic Monaghan. Totally different.) Slater and Blaemir sing on all 13 tracks on the record.
“When young Ben and his father Henry move to a remote piece of land in rural Alaska on Edge of the World, Ben uses his imagination to come to terms with his new surroundings,” reads the show’s synopsis Broadway Records Website. “But as he learns more about the circumstances that led him into isolation, the line between lies and reality begins to blur. It is an inclusive, handcrafted fable about the world we are given and create for ourselves.”
